The South Point Red Raiders will head out to take on the Ashbrook Greenwave at 7:30 p.m. on Tuesday. Expect the scorekeeper to be kept busy: if their previous games are any indication, both will really light up the scoreboard.
South Point easily dispatched North Gaston on Thursday, but unfortunately both the margin and the ultimate result were a different story in this one. South Point fell just short of Kings Mountain by a score of 65-63 on Friday. The Red Raiders haven't had much luck with the Mountaineers recently, as the team's come up short the last two times they've met.
Meanwhile, Ashbrook entered their tilt with Stuart W. Cramer on Friday with 13 consecutive wins but they'll enter their next game with 14. They blew past the Storm 79-43. The Greenwave have made a habit of sweeping their opponents off the court, having now won seven matches by 23 points or more this season.
Ashbrook pushed their record up to 16-2 with the victory, which was their 13th straight at home dating back to last season. The wins came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 76.2 points per game. As for South Point, their loss dropped their record down to 10-8.
South Point couldn't quite finish off Ashbrook when the teams last played back in December of 2024 and fell 66-64. Can South Point avenge their defeat or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
